What if the real source of both happiness and suffering isn't found in the world around us, but within our own mind?

This inspiring Lamrim retreat explores one of Buddha's most profound insights: by understanding and transforming our mind, we can gradually let go of problems, develop inner peace, and create the causes for lasting happiness.


About this Event

Everything we experience depends upon our mind. Through meditation and contemplation, we can begin to recognise how our thoughts, intentions and attitudes shape our experience of life.

Based on the clear and practical teachings of Venerable Geshe Kelsang Gyatso Rinpoche, this retreat will guide us through meditations that help us understand the extraordinary potential of our own mind. Rather than relying on external conditions to make us happy, we'll learn how to cultivate positive mental habits that naturally lead to greater peace, wisdom and resilience.

Each session includes practical teachings, guided meditation and time for personal reflection, offering a valuable opportunity to deepen your understanding and experience of Lamrim—the graduated path to enlightenment.

Everyone is welcome.
